Power up your pigments with this magic al and unique DDB Makeup Mixing Fluid. This multitasking makeup solution is mixed with your favourite cosmetics for new possibilities, creativity and longevity for epic eye makeup and fantasy face painting. This waterless fluid is composed with synthesized silicon oil that activates and transforms the performance of loose and pressed powder pigments. This makeup artist fav significantly intensifies colours, is long-lasting and waterproof. It comes in a dropper bottle because each tiny drop goes a very long way. Effectively reconstitutes and revives the formula ofdried-out and cracked gel and cream-based eye and brow products by restoing the product back to its original and usable consistency. 5 ml. mini.

How to Make Liquid Paint and Liner:

Transform a dry pressed powder colour into a paint or liquid liner instantly. So helpful when eye liner pencils in the colour you want aren’t available. Prevents colour fallout.

·       Dispense a drop or two of mixer on clean surface or small dish.

·       Wet eye shadow brush (that fits the part of the eye you will apply the colour to) with fluid. Rub brush onto one side of pressed powder eyeshadow to pick up pigment.

·       Mix and test mixture by painting on the back of your non-working hand to ensure a smooth fluid consistency.

·       Press, paint and polish the colour onto eyes and face.

·       Don’t over blend to avoid separation.

·       Layer a dry application of same colour (from other side of eyeshadow) with a new clean brush over top for a heightened, seamless and foil like finish.

 

Mixing with Loose Powder Colour:

·       Pour out a small amount of loose pigment onto a clean, flat and non-porous surface/palette.

·       Dispense one or two drops into colour.

·       Mix well with a brush.

·       Test on hand to ensure a smooth fluid consistency.

·       Press, paint and polish onto eyes and face.

·       Don’t over blend to avoid separation.

·       Layer a dry application with a new clean brush over top for a heightened and seamless finish.

 

Mixing with Loose Glitter:

·       Use mixing fluid as a base to adhere loose glitter to eyelids, face and lips.

·       Apply a thin film to center of the eye lids.

·       Press finger into glitter jar to compress and pick up a good amount. Tap off excess.

·       Press to eye lid. Repeat for intensity and smoothness.

·       Diffuse or refine edges until desired effect is achieved.

 

As a Makeup Restorer:

·       Dispense a drop of mixer into evaporated product to begin melting the product.

·       Use the back end of a brush (or makeup spatula) to mix the formula from the bottom and sides of the jar to the top. Like mixing a cake batter.

·       Carefully add additional drops one-by-one until the consistency is smooth and creamy.

·       If you have been mindful with this step the product could be ready for use.

·       If the mix seems to loose, place cap on securely and set aside for product to solidify overnight.

 

Ingredients: Isododecane, Dimethicone, Phenoxyethanol, Caprylyl Glycol, Ethylhexylglycerin, Hexylene Glycol.
